Common use of Use and Operation Clause in Contracts

Use and Operation. Lessee shall be solely and exclusively responsible for the use, operation, and control of the Aircraft during each Lease Period. Lessee (i) shall not operate or locate Aircraft, or suffer the Aircraft to be operated or located, in any area excluded from coverage by any Insurance policy in effect or required to be maintained hereunder with respect to the Aircraft, or in any war zone, (ii) shall not operate the Aircraft or permit the Aircraft to be operated during the Term except in operations for which Lessee is duly authorized, or use or permit the Aircraft to be used for a purpose for which the Aircraft is not designed and suitable, (iii) shall not permit the Aircraft to be maintained, used, or operated during the Term in violation of any law, or contrary to any manufacturer’s operating manuals or instructions, and (iv) shall not knowingly permit the Aircraft to be used for the carriage of any persons or property prohibited by law, nor knowingly permit the Aircraft to be used during the existence of any known defect except in accordance with the FARs; (v) shall not, without Lessor’s express permission, remove any parts or engines from the Aircraft, or make any modifications to the Aircraft; and (vi) shall abide by Lessor’s reasonable rules to preserve the longevity, quality, and value of the Aircraft, including but not limited to no smoking and no animals aboard the Aircraft, and including appropriate, safe, and secure storage, including protection from wind and weather, when the Aircraft is stored or parked during a Lease Period. During any Lease Period, Lessee shall be responsible for the conduct any all persons onboard the Aircraft, other than authorized representatives of Lessor, if any. While the Aircraft is in Lessee’s possession during the Term, Lessee shall keep accurate logs of the Aircraft location, and flight hours. On an annual basis, or otherwise as reasonably requested by Lessor, Lessee shall provide to Lessor a signed record verifying this log.
